Home router settings should be disabled unless specifically needed, experts warn

Security experts advise disabling common router features such as UPnP, WPS, and remote management to reduce exposure to cyber threats, emphasising that simplicity can enhance safety in home networks.

Home routers are designed for convenience, but convenience often comes at the cost of exposure. How-To Geek argues that several common settings should remain disabled unless there is a clear, specific need for them, because the defaults are not always the safest fit for a home network. That advice aligns with security guidance from the UK government, which warns that features such as Universal Plug and Play can let devices alter router behaviour without enough oversight.

Universal Plug and Play, usually shortened to UPnP, is among the most useful and the most easily misused router functions. It allows devices to open ports automatically so that consoles, televisions and other appliances can connect with minimal setup. But security analysts have repeatedly warned that the protocol has no real authentication, which means any device on the local network can request access. TechTarget says attackers have used UPnP flaws to misuse home routers, while the UK government’s vulnerability advisory notes that exposed services can be opened to the internet without an administrator’s direct approval.

That risk is not theoretical. Reporting cited by TechTarget says hundreds of router models across dozens of brands have been affected by UPnP-related weaknesses, and older research covered by Computerworld described tens of millions of networked devices as vulnerable to remote abuse through flawed implementations. The practical advice is straightforward: if a console or application genuinely needs a port opened, it is usually safer to forward that port manually than to leave UPnP enabled across the board.

Wi-Fi Protected Setup, or WPS, is another feature best treated with caution. It was created to make wireless pairing easier, either by pushing a button or entering a PIN, but Tom’s Hardware has reported that the PIN method remains vulnerable to brute-force attacks in some devices, including products that shipped with old firmware still susceptible to the Pixie Dust exploit. The point is not that WPS is always broken, but that its convenience can weaken the security of an otherwise strong password.

The same logic applies to remote management, DMZ hosting and forgotten port-forwarding rules. These settings can solve a problem for a small number of users, but they also widen the attack surface of the router and any device exposed through it. A DMZ host, in particular, places a machine much closer to the open internet than most homes need, while stale port rules can leave doors open long after the original purpose has disappeared. Features such as USB file sharing, media servers and remote cloud access are also worth disabling when unused, both because they create more services for an attacker to target and because they can slow down modest router hardware.

The underlying rule is simple: if a setting is on and you cannot explain why, it probably does not belong there. A stronger administrator password and current firmware remain essential, but turning off unnecessary features reduces the number of ways a router can be abused. For most households, the safest network is not the one with the most functions enabled, but the one with the fewest exposed.
